letter-spacing
时间: 2023-07-06 14:38:58 浏览: 118
Letter-spacing 是 CSS 属性之一,用于调整文本中字符之间的间距。它可以使文本看起来更加紧凑或者分散。可以使用负值来缩小字符间距,也可以使用正值来扩大字符间距。该属性的语法如下:
```
letter-spacing: normal|length|initial|inherit;
```
其中:
- normal:字符间距不变
- length:指定字符间距的长度值,可以是正值或负值
- initial:将该属性重置为默认值
- inherit:继承父元素的属性值
例如,要将一个段落中的字符间距加倍,可以使用以下 CSS 代码:
```
p {
letter-spacing: 0.2em;
}
```
相关问题
word-spacing和letter-spacing
word-spacing是指单词之间的间距,而letter-spacing是指字母之间的间距。它们都是CSS中的属性,可以用来调整文本的排版效果。通过调整word-spacing和letter-spacing的值,可以改变文本的紧凑程度和间隔感,从而达到更好的视觉效果。
下列样式定义字体间距为0.5倍间距、水平左对齐、垂直顶端对齐、有下划线 正确的定义是:( ) A、 p{text-decoration:underline;letter-spacing:0.5em;vertical-align:top;text-align:left; } B、 p{text-decoration:0.5em;letter-spacing:underline;vertical-align:top;text-align:left; } C、 p{text-decoration:left;letter-spacing:top;vertical-align:0.5em;text-align:underline; } D、 p{text-decoration:underline;letter-spacing:0.5em;vertical-align:left;text-align:top; }
正确的定义是 A、p{text-decoration:underline;letter-spacing:0.5em;vertical-align:top;text-align:left; }。
在CSS中,可以使用`letter-spacing`属性来定义字体间距,使用`text-align`属性来定义水平对齐方式,使用`vertical-align`属性来定义垂直对齐方式,使用`text-decoration`属性来定义下划线。根据题目的要求,可以将这些属性组合成一个CSS样式,如下所示:
```CSS
p {
letter-spacing: 0.5em;
text-align: left;
vertical-align: top;
text-decoration: underline;
}
```
其中,`letter-spacing`属性的值为0.5em,表示字体间距为0.5倍间距;`text-align`属性的值为left,表示水平左对齐;`vertical-align`属性的值为top,表示垂直顶端对齐;`text-decoration`属性的值为underline,表示有下划线。
因此,选项A中的CSS样式是正确的,选项B、C、D中的CSS样式都存在语法错误或属性值错误,不符合要求。
阅读全文